반응형
파이썬 xlwings.pay 함수 활용하기: 엑셀에서 자동화된 재무 관리를 경험하다
엑셀은 많은 사람이 일상에서 사용하는 도구 중 하나입니다. 이 중에서도 xlwings 라이브러리는 파이썬과 엑셀의 힘을 결합하여 비즈니스 프로세스를 훨씬 더 간편하게 만들어 줍니다. 특히 xlwings.pay 함수는 자동화된 재무 관리 및 결제 프로세스에서 매우 유용하게 활용될 수 있습니다. 이번 포스팅에서는 xlwings.pay 함수의 기능 및 사용 예제를 살펴보겠습니다.
xlwings.pay 함수 소개
xlwings.pay 함수는 엑셀 스프레드시트 내에서 직접 결제나 청구 정보를 생성하고 처리하는 데 사용됩니다. 이를 통해 반복적인 재무 데이터 입력 작업을 줄이고, 빠르고 효율적인 데이터 처리를 가능하게 하여 시간과 노력을 절약할 수 있습니다.
함수 시그니처
xlwings.pay(payment_information)
매개변수:
- payment_information: 결제 정보를 포함하는 데이터로, 파라미터 형식은 딕셔너리 또는 테이블 형식입니다.
반환 값:
- 결제 처리 결과를 반환합니다. 성공적이면 확인 메시지와 결제 세부 사항을 포함합니다.
사용 예제
기본 예제
다음 예제에서는 xlwings.pay 함수를 사용하여 간단한 결제 정보를 처리해보겠습니다.
import xlwings as xw
# 결제 정보 생성
payment_info = {
'Recipient': 'John Doe',
'Amount': 100.00,
'Currency': 'USD',
'Notes': 'Payment for services rendered'
}
# 결제 처리 실행
result = xw.pay(payment_info)
print(result)
# 출력:
# Payment to John Doe of 100.00 USD has been successfully processed.
다양한 결제 예제
여러 개의 결제 정보를 처리하는 방법을 보여주는 추가 예제를 살펴보겠습니다.
import xlwings as xw
# 여러 결제 정보 생성
payments_info = [
{'Recipient': 'Alice Smith', 'Amount': 250.00, 'Currency': 'USD', 'Notes': 'Consulting fees'},
{'Recipient': 'Bob Johnson', 'Amount': 150.50, 'Currency': 'USD', 'Notes': 'Project milestone'},
]
# 각 결제 처리 실행
for payment in payments_info:
result = xw.pay(payment)
print(result)
# 출력:
# Payment to Alice Smith of 250.00 USD has been successfully processed.
# Payment to Bob Johnson of 150.50 USD has been successfully processed.
결론
xlwings.pay 함수는 엑셀과 파이썬 간의 강력한 조합을 통해 재무 관리 업무를 간소화하는 훌륭한 도구입니다. 반복적인 결제 작업을 자동화하여 업무의 효율성을 높이고, 시간을 절약할 수 있습니다. 이제 여러분도 xlwings.pay 함수를 활용하여 더 똑똑하게 일해 보세요!
- 감정이 담긴 결제 처리로 비즈니스를 더 쉽게 관리해 보세요!
- 지금 바로 xlwings.pay 함수를 적용하여 자동화된 재무 관리의 세계로 들어가보세요!
반응형
'Python > xlwings' 카테고리의 다른 글
파이썬 xlwings.get 함수 활용하기 (0) | 2024.12.04 |
---|---|
파이썬 xlwings.set_mock 함수 활용하기 (0) | 2024.12.04 |
xlwings KeyError: 'A1' not in the range when trying to read values 오류 해결하기 (0) | 2024.12.03 |
xlwings OSError: [Errno 32] Broken pipe when saving workbook 오류 해결하기 (0) | 2024.12.03 |
xlwings TypeError: argument of type 'NoneType' is not iterable 오류 해결하기 (0) | 2024.12.03 |